Looks like this is quite a common problem.... :hmmmm:

Don't think its the engine mounting bro, otherwise it would vibrate all the time, not only engaging 1st gear or reverse.

Most likely its the clutch cover worn, apparently quite a common problem if the drivers have the habit of "riding the clutch" while driving. I know I used to do this, but has since tried to kick it off...

i've got same problem also before. when the rpm reach 4,000 there got hell vibration. i refer to my mech and he try to check the timing belt marking for the 5 marks(2 on the cam pulley, 1 crankshaft, 1 balance shaft, and another 1... forgot already). after adjusted the marks on the belt, the vibration was gone. very smooth ride.. :driver:
